Real-World Performance & In-Depth Feature Analysis

Build Quality & Material Performance

During testing, I assembled the 14 rods to 20 feet and found the nylon material to be surprisingly strong and flexible. It resisted bending under moderate pressure, and the brush head’s 17.7-inch diameter provided ample coverage. The nylon is not as rigid as metal rods, which makes it more forgiving during installation — but also less durable under extreme stress or sharp bends. I noticed that after 5 uses, some minor surface abrasion appeared on the brush head, but it still performed effectively. The rods are not designed for heavy-duty use — they’re best suited for occasional or moderate maintenance.

Installation Experience & Compatibility

Setup was straightforward — I used a 1/2-inch drill chuck adaptor and Allen key to assemble the rods. The rods lock into place with a simple twist, and the brush head attaches via a standard 1/4-inch threaded connection. I found the installation to be quick and intuitive — about 10 minutes total. However, users unfamiliar with drill chuck adaptors may need to refer to the manual. The kit is compatible with most standard drills (1/2-inch chuck), but users with high-torque or electric drills may need to adjust the speed to avoid damaging the nylon rods. It’s not compatible with electric chimney sweepers or motorized systems — it’s purely manual.

Long-Term Durability & Reliability

After 5 full cleaning sessions, the nylon rods showed no signs of cracking or breaking — which is impressive for a budget product. The brush head’s nylon bristles remained intact, though I noticed some minor wear on the edges. The kit is not designed for high-temperature or high-creosote environments — it’s best for moderate soot buildup. For users who plan to use it frequently (e.g., monthly), I’d recommend replacing the brush head every 6–12 months. The rods themselves should last several years with proper care — but avoid dropping or forcing them into tight spaces. Overall, the durability is solid, but not premium-grade.
